AWS搭建远程VPS全指南_从入门到配置的详细步骤解析

如何在AWS上搭建远程VPS?需要哪些步骤和注意事项?

步骤 操作内容 工具/服务 注意事项
1. 创建AWS账户 注册并验证AWS账号 AWS官网 需准备信用卡或支付方式
2. 选择EC2实例 根据需求选择实例类型 AWS EC2 注意区域选择和免费 tier 限制
3. 配置安全组 设置入站/出站规则 AWS 安全组 需开放SSH(22)或RDP(3389)端口
4. 连接VPS 使用SSH或远程桌面 PuTTY/Xshell 保存好密钥对文件

AWS搭建远程VPS完整教程

准备工作

在开始之前,您需要:
  • 有效的AWS账户
  • 稳定的网络连接
  • 基本的命令行操作知识

详细操作步骤

1. 创建AWS账户

访问AWS官网注册账号,完成邮箱和手机验证。建议使用双因素认证提高安全性。

2. 启动EC2实例

  1. 登录AWS控制台,进入EC2服务
  2. 点击"启动实例"按钮
  3. 选择适合的AMI(Amazon Machine Image)
  4. 选择实例类型(t2.micro在免费层范围内)
  5. 配置实例详情和存储

3. 配置安全组

安全组相当于防火墙规则,需要确保:
  • 允许SSH(22端口)或RDP(3389端口)入站
  • 限制来源IP地址范围
  • 其他端口按需开放

4. 连接VPS

对于Linux实例:
ssh -i "your-key-pair.pem" ec2-user@your-instance-public-dns
对于Windows实例,使用远程桌面连接工具。

常见问题解决方案

问题 可能原因 解决方法
无法连接实例 安全组规则不正确 检查入站规则是否开放相应端口
连接超时 网络配置问题 检查子网和路由表设置
权限被拒绝 密钥对不匹配 确保使用正确的.pem文件
实例状态异常 资源不足或配置错误 检查实例状态和系统日志

后续优化建议

  • 设置自动快照备份
  • 配置CloudWatch监控
  • 考虑使用弹性IP避免DNS变更
  • 定期更新系统和安全补丁
通过以上步骤,您应该已经成功在AWS上搭建了可用的远程VPS。根据实际需求,您可以进一步优化配置和安全设置。

发表评论

评论列表